What component stores liquid ammonia and provides a stable supply to the evaporators?

Explanation:
A reservoir that holds liquid refrigerant after it’s condensed and can feed a steady flow to the evaporators is essential. That role is filled by the liquid receiver. It stores the condensed liquid so there’s always enough on hand to meet evaporator demand and to smooth out variations from compressor cycling and changing cooling loads. By providing this buffer, the receiver helps ensure the metering device and evaporators receive a consistent supply of liquid refrigerant. The condenser’s job is to remove heat and condense vapor into liquid; it isn’t a long-term storage vessel. The evaporator is where the refrigerant absorbs heat and boils to provide cooling, not where liquid is stored for distribution. The accumulator sits on the suction side to capture any liquid returning from the evaporators and protect the compressor, rather than supplying liquid to the evaporators.
